> > I'm working to get accelerated graphics working on my ThinkPad T400
> > (Model 2765-T6U). In Discreete Graphic mode, it runs the ATI Mobility
> > Radeon HD3470 video chip set. So far:
> >
> > * The fglrx drivers from RPMFusion are horrid (amazingly slow)
> > * The stock Radeon drivers work OK
> > * The experimental Radeon HD driver works OK
> >
> You need to tweak a lot of things for HD3xxx in general
> 
> It will help if you use a xorg.conf
> 
> 
> Some other options to play with (apart from common ones)
> 
> #fglrx specific
> 	Option      "TexturedVideo" "on"
>         Option      "VideoOverlay" "off"
>         Option      "OpenGLOverlay" "off"
>         Option      "Textured2D" "on"
>         Option      "TexturedXrender" "off"
>         Option      "UseFastTLS" "1"
>         Option      "BackingStore" "on"
> 
> But the latest version is 4 days old!
> 
> #radeon
>         Option	"SubPixelOrder"	"NONE"
> 	Option	"AccelDFS"  "on"
> 	Option	"EnablePageFlip" "on"
> 	Option  "AccelMethod" "EXA"
> 	Option  "BusType" "PCIE"
> 	Option  "DisplayPriority"  "HIGH"
> 	Option  "DRI"  "on"

I've played around with all of the above for a couple of days now. I
also re-installed everything on this laptop twice (because I was also
working on other things). Despite all of the tweaking, there was very
little change overall in performance.

fglrx = slow
radeonhd = faster, but somewhat problematic (3D stuff/compiz don't work
well)
radeon = a little slower than radeonhd and limited in capability (2D
only)

At least that's the case for me. I'll keep trying, but for now I've
renamed my xorg.conf to a backup file and switched back to Intel
graphics. While less than ideal, at least Compiz loads and more of the
3D stuff runs...
